Solar Streetlight Technology Principles and Advantages


Solar Streetlight Working Principle Analysis


Solar streetlights, as a new energy lighting device, work based on solar photovoltaic power generation technology. During the day, solar cell modules convert solar radiation energy into electrical energy, which is then stored in batteries via a controller. At night, the controller automatically controls the batteries to supply power to the LED light source, achieving automatic lighting. This power supply system completely eliminates dependence on the traditional power grid.


Advantages Analysis


Compared to traditional streetlights, solar streetlights have significant technical and economic advantages:


• Easy Installation: No need for complex cable laying and power distribution facilities, significantly reducing construction costs and time.


• Economical Operation: Zero electricity costs, only need for regular maintenance, resulting in extremely low operating costs.


• Environmentally Friendly and Sustainable: Utilizes clean energy, with no pollution emissions, conforming to the concept of green development.


• Power Supply Stability: Unaffected by power grid failures, ensuring lighting stability.

Key Technical Parameters Selection for Solar Streetlights


Light Source Technology Selection


LED light sources have become the mainstream choice for solar streetlights. When selecting LEDs, the following parameters should be given special attention:


• Luminous efficacy: High-quality LED chips should achieve a luminous efficacy of 100-150 lm/W or higher.


• Luminous decay characteristics: Annual luminous decay should be controlled within 3% to ensure long-term lighting performance.


• Color temperature selection: 4000K-5000K is recommended for road lighting, balancing visual comfort and penetration.


• Color rendering index: Ra value should be no less than 70 to ensure accurate color reproduction at night.


Battery System Configuration


The battery is a key component of solar streetlights, directly affecting system reliability:


• Battery type: Lithium iron phosphate batteries are recommended due to their high safety and long cycle life (over 2000 cycles).


• Capacity configuration: Should be scientifically calculated based on load power and the number of consecutive cloudy/rainy days to ensure stable system operation.


• Charge/Discharge Characteristics: Select an intelligent battery management system with overcharge and over-discharge protection.


Intelligent Control System


An advanced control system ensures efficient operation of solar streetlights:


• Light Control Function: Automatically turns on at dusk and off at dawn, achieving fully automatic operation.


• Time Control Settings: Allows setting brightness adjustments for different time periods, optimizing energy utilization.


• Intelligent Sensing: Microwave sensing technology enhances brightness when pedestrians and vehicles pass by and reduces power when no one is present.


Application Scenarios and Selection Guide


Urban Road Lighting


Urban main roads and secondary roads have high requirements for lighting uniformity and brightness:


• Power Selection: 60W-100W recommended for main roads, 30W-60W for secondary roads.


• Installation Height: 8-12 meters to ensure illumination range and anti-glare effect.


• Light Distribution Design: Batwing light distribution pattern selected to improve the uniformity of road lighting.


Park and Residential Lighting


Residential areas, industrial parks, and other locations prioritizing safety and economy:


• Power Configuration: 20W-40W to meet basic lighting needs


• Installation Spacing: 25-35 meters to balance lighting effect and cost


• Style Selection: Courtyard light styles available, balancing functionality and aesthetics.

Special Environment Applications


For special environments such as coastal areas and high-altitude cold regions, special considerations are required:


• Corrosion Resistance: Select light poles and brackets with hot-dip galvanized anti-corrosion treatment.


• Wind Resistance: For coastal areas, products with a wind resistance rating of level 12 or higher should be selected.


• Temperature Adaptability: Ensure that the battery and controller can operate normally within a temperature range of -30℃ to +70℃.

Economic Benefits and Return on Investment Analysis


Initial Investment Comparison


Although the initial investment for solar streetlights is higher than that for traditional streetlights, considering the hidden costs such as cable laying and power distribution facilities, the actual investment difference is not significant.
